Responsibilities

  • Performs ventilator checks, assuring proper function of machine to ensure adequate ventilator support to patients.
  • Performs more advanced therapy practices in the Intensive Care areas.
  • Performs bedside spirometry as pre- and post-bronchodilator test to chart patient progress.
  • Develops, updates, and maintains current competency program for unit orientation and on-going staff development in collaboration with Director.
  • Develops a mechanism to ensure that all Respiratory staff/unit staff complete department-specific orientation and follow-up with appropriate individual(s) when standard is not met.
  • Maintains records, files, and statistics pertinent to the job function.
  • Under general supervision the RCP will perform all respiratory care related duties.
  • Maintain all department and hospital records and enters accurate information into the hospital computer for the therapy as given.
